News summary

Following the 2025 NFL Draft, the Las Vegas Raiders significantly bolstered their roster by adding key offensive weapons and offensive linemen, aiming to provide quarterback Geno Smith with more support. Despite drafting two new receivers, some analysts suggest the Raiders could still benefit from acquiring an experienced wide receiver like Romeo Doubs via trade, given the current lack of veteran presence in their receiving corps. The draft also saw the addition of running back talent and two offensive linemen, with general manager John Spytek emphasizing immediate competition and flexibility among rookies. However, the Raiders' approach to linebackers has drawn criticism, as they waited until the seventh round to draft at the position and are now relying heavily on new veteran Devin White to return to peak form. Some suggest further strengthening the linebacking corps by signing a veteran like Kyzir White, who fits head coach Pete Carroll's defensive scheme. Overall, the draft is viewed positively for its focus on supporting Smith and increasing roster competition, though questions remain about defensive depth.
